What Does a Local SEO Strategy Actually Look Like for a Presidio Heights Advisory Practice?

Local SEO for financial advisors is not about writing keyword-stuffed articles. It is about building relevance and authority signals that tell Google your practice genuinely serves this neighborhood and the surrounding San Francisco communities.

Google Business Profile Optimization

Your Google Business Profile is the single highest-leverage asset in local search. We optimize every field — service categories, business description, Q&A, weekly posts, and photo cadence — to reflect your specialties (estate planning, tax-efficient investing, equity compensation) and your geographic footprint across Presidio Heights, Cow Hollow, and the Inner Richmond. A fully optimized profile dramatically increases your chances of appearing in the local map pack, which captures the majority of clicks for high-intent searches.

On-Page SEO and Technical Health

Most advisory websites have thin service pages, broken internal links, and page-speed scores that would embarrass a 2010 blog. We conduct a full technical audit, fix crawl errors, compress assets, and restructure your service pages so each one targets a specific, conversion-ready search query. A page dedicated to “equity compensation planning for tech employees in San Francisco” is far more effective than a generic “services” page that mentions everything and ranks for nothing.

Content That Reflects the San Francisco Market

San Francisco’s financial landscape has unique characteristics. RSU and stock-option taxation, California’s high state income tax rate, Proposition 19 implications for real estate-heavy portfolios, and the concentration of wealth in neighborhoods like Presidio Heights and Sea Cliff are all genuine local concerns your clients have. Content that speaks to those realities — written in plain language, not compliance boilerplate — earns trust and search visibility simultaneously.

What Signals Matter Most for Financial Advisor SEO in San Francisco?

Google evaluates local ranking across three core dimensions: relevance, distance, and prominence. For financial advisors in Presidio Heights, prominence is often the weakest link. Here is what builds it:

Review volume and recency: Consistent five-star reviews on your Google Business Profile, ideally mentioning specific services and the San Francisco area, carry significant weight.

Local citations: Accurate, consistent NAP (name, address, phone) listings across FINRA BrokerCheck, Yelp, Bing Places, and niche directories like NAPFA and XY Planning Network signal legitimacy to search engines.

Backlink authority: Links from local San Francisco media, the SF Chamber of Commerce, Bay Area financial planning associations, and civic organizations in neighborhoods like Presidio Heights and Pacific Heights tell Google your practice is genuinely embedded in the community.

How Long Does SEO Take for a Financial Advisory Practice?

Most advisors see meaningful movement in local map pack rankings within two to four months when the foundational work is done correctly. Full organic search authority — ranking competitively for broader terms across the San Francisco metro — typically builds over six to twelve months. The practices that invest early and consistently are the ones that own their neighborhood’s search results for years, making it increasingly difficult for newcomers to displace them.

How much does SEO cost for a financial advisor in San Francisco?

Local SEO engagements for financial advisors in competitive San Francisco markets typically range from $1,500 to $4,000 per month depending on the scope of work, the competitiveness of your target keywords, and whether the program includes content creation. A focused local campaign covering Presidio Heights and surrounding neighborhoods is often on the lower end of that range.

Does compliance restrict what financial advisors can publish online?

FINRA and SEC regulations do limit certain types of advertising content, but educational content, service descriptions, and factual local pages are generally permissible. Our team works within your compliance framework and can coordinate with your CCO to ensure all published content meets regulatory standards.
